FCI Levadia Tallinn U21 asserted a dominant 4-0 victory over FC Tallinn, with all the decisive action coming in the first half and the fourth goal confirming control after the break. The home side logged fewer fouls and just one yellow, while the visitors accumulated more fouls and two yellows, underscoring a disciplined display from the winners and a higher intensity from the losers that didn’t translate into chances.

The scoring sequence paints a picture of relentless attacking intent from the hosts. The opening goal within the first half-minute set a rapid tempo, followed by two more by the 11th minute, indicating sharp transition play and efficient finishing. The late fourth in the second half sealed a clear momentum swing in favour of the home team.

Defensively, Levadia Tallinn U21 managed a clean sheet as FC Tallinn failed to convert pressure into meaningful shots on target, while contesting fewer clear rail-throughs in the final third. The visitors’ higher foul tally and offside count suggest attempts to disrupt the home defence and stretch lines, but those efforts were largely nullified by disciplined positioning.

Set-piece data shows the visitors created marginally more corners (4 to 3), yet without converting into goals, while the hosts absorbed the set-piece threat effectively. The absence of red cards for both sides indicates refereeing stayed firm and competitive, with only one yellow for the home side compared to two for the visitors.

From a tactical viewpoint, Levadia Tallinn U21’s attacking rhythm and compact defensive shape were the decisive factors, producing a rapid-fire first-half that left FC Tallinn adrift. The visitors’ offside discipline and higher foul count reflect an aggressive approach that failed to unlock the home back line or generate sustained pressure.
